**Part Seven of the Make Me Serial

The riveting serial novel from New York Times bestseller Beth Kery continues, as the truth of Jacob and Harper’s terrible past begins to come to light—threatening to destroy Harper’s safety and make her never look at Jacob the same way again...**
 
During sun-drenched, passionate days spent on Jacob’s yacht, Harper and Jacob fall deeper in love, taking risks not only with their bodies but their hearts. The only thing standing between Jacob and pure bliss is the suspicion that Harper’s memories are returning. If they do, she may never see him the same way again—or let him keep her safe from the horror that she faced as a young girl...
 
The sense of security and trust Harper feels with Jacob has her finally abandoning herself to sensual decadence along with the truth that she’s hopelessly in love with this dark, daring man. With her submission to her feelings, sad memories and dreams begin to rise to the surface of her conciousness-and hers isn’t the only past being unburied. When one of her reporters reveals a startling revolation about Jacob’s history, their shared experiences crash together in a way that will change her forever.
 
Don’t miss the jaw-dropping conclusion in Make Me Forever...
 
Includes a bonus excerpt of Beth Kery’s Exposed to You.
